The Girl of His Dreams – Donna Leon

A speedy read after All the Pretty Horses, but then Commissario Brunetti’s Venice offers a more familiar cast and (crime) scenes than two cowboys on the plains of Texas and Mexico.

In The Girl of His Dreams starts with the funeral of Brunetti’s mother, and family ties and loyalties continue to play a key role after Brunetti and Vianello are called upon to investigate the discovery of a young gypsy girl’s body in one of Venice’s many canals.
